Heads up: if the Lintrock baseline file in the Quarrow repo drifts from main, CI fails with a "stale baseline" error even when the code is fine. Quick fix is to regenerate the baseline on a clean checkout and re-push. If a customer build is blocked, confirm the failing run matches the token below before escalating.

build token for yadug-yagag: htk21_c863c33eb8b82c0c9c152

## Step 4 — Configure the parity worker

The Lanterbrook parity checker polls partner rate feeds every 20 minutes and flags mismatches against our published hotel rates. Deploy the worker container first; the dashboard depends on its output table. Set `PARITY_POLL_INTERVAL=1200` and `PARITY_REGION=all` in the environment file at the repo root. Feed polling requires an authenticated session with the aggregator, which the worker establishes at boot. Append its access secret on the next line of the env file:

vault entry, tahof-kagaf: RELAY_SECRET29=204336efb478d76ba1bde1bd23fbf

14:22 — During the Quillhaven cron drift investigation, we confirmed that the scheduler node's clock had skewed 47 seconds after an NTP peer on the Marrow subnet went unresponsive. Jobs signed by the Lanternfall pipeline were re-verified; none executed outside their attestation window. We rotated the scheduler's sync source, re-enabled strict drift alerts at 5 seconds, and captured a full audit bundle. The trace token for that bundle appears directly below this entry.

build token for tajeg-bajep: htk14_409ba9df6b8acb